Moonstone Farm
MOONSTONE FARM, OWNED AND OPERATED BY MICHELLE AND DAVID CHURCH IS A HAY AND ORGANIC VEGETABLE FARM THAT WAS HOMESTEADED AND CLEARED BY DAVID’S GRANDPARENTS. THIS HOMESTEADED HERITAGE FAMILY FARM COMES PACKED WITH MOUNTAIN VISTAS, CHICKENS, AND A UNIQUE LOOK AT ONE OF THE OLDEST FAMILY FARMS IN THE MATANUSKA VALLEY.
Sunderland Ranch
Sunderland Ranch has been owned by the Sunderland family for the past 33 years and includes three generations who work on this 100 acre family ranch raising elk and horses. The family cleared most of the property and are proud homesteaders on Lazy Mountain. The families innovation has allowed them to adopt a fodder feeding system and incorporates a bed and breakfast and outdoor riding arena.
